What happens at fertility clinic?

hi me and partner been trying for 15 mnth with no luck. have had various hormone tests all were normal. periods are irreg sometimes 2-3 month between. partners sperm analysis was fine.
been refered to fertility clinic in uk and should be seen within next couple of weeks. just wandering what the routine is and what will happen. x

Hi. When I was refered,on my first appointment I was seen by gynecologyst. She filled in some forms with me and my husband, regarding lifestyle, how long and how have we been trying for, and also past illneses, medications, contreseptions etc. Then she examined me which took just a couple of seconds, felt my tummy and also she took some samples from my womb (she did not tell me what would they test for). Because my husband is fine, she send me for a progesteron blood test - 21 day after my period to see if I was ovulating. Also I was refered for HSG, which I will have done on tuesday next week. I do recommend you to see this link on HSG to see what it is. It might be usefull for you to know about it, and you maby even ask to have it done too.
